Firestick plant, also known as pencil tree or Euphorbia tirucalli, is a popular succulent that is often grown as a houseplant. It has pencil-like branches that turn bright red in response to stress or bright light. While it’s relatively easy to care for, one of the challenges of growing firestick plant is preventing it from rotting. Understanding the Causes of Rotting

Before we dive into the prevention tips, it’s important to understand what causes firestick plant to rot. The most common cause of rotting is overwatering. Firestick plant is a succulent and doesn’t need frequent watering. When the soil stays wet for too long, the roots can become waterlogged and start to rot.

Another cause of rotting is poor drainage. If the pot doesn’t have enough drainage holes or if the soil is too dense, water can accumulate at the bottom of the pot and cause the roots to rot.

Finally, firestick plant is susceptible to fungal infections, which can cause the stems to rot. Fungal infections are more likely to occur in humid environments or when the plant is exposed to water for extended periods.

Prevention Tips

  1. Use Well-Draining Soil – The key to preventing firestick plant from rotting is using well-draining soil. You can mix regular potting soil with sand or perlite to improve drainage. Avoid using heavy soils like clay or garden soil.

  2. Water Sparingly – As a succulent, firestick plant doesn’t need frequent watering. Water it only when the top inch of soil feels dry to the touch. When you water, make sure to saturate the soil completely and allow excess water to drain out of the pot.

  3. Ensure Proper Drainage – Make sure your pot has enough drainage holes to allow excess water to escape. You can also add a layer of gravel or rocks at the bottom of the pot to improve drainage.

  4. Avoid Overcrowding – Firestick plant needs space to grow, so make sure to give it enough room in the pot. Overcrowding can lead to poor air circulation and increased humidity, which can encourage fungal growth.

  5. Keep it in a Bright, Dry Location – Firestick plant prefers bright light but can tolerate some shade. However, it’s important to keep it in a dry location with good air circulation to prevent fungal infections.

Troubleshooting Tips

If you notice signs of rotting, such as yellowing leaves, mushy stems, or a foul odor, it’s important to act quickly to save your plant. Here are some troubleshooting tips:

  1. Remove Affected Stems – If only a few stems are affected, you can try cutting them off with a clean, sharp knife or scissors. Make sure to disinfect your tools with rubbing alcohol or bleach before and after use.

  2. Repot in Fresh Soil – If the root system is affected, you may need to repot the plant in fresh soil. Make sure to remove any rotted roots and use well-draining soil.

  3. Reduce Watering – If you suspect overwatering is the issue, reduce watering frequency and allow the soil to dry out completely before watering again.

  4. Increase Air Circulation – If humidity is the issue, move your plant to a location with better air circulation or use a fan to increase airflow.

FAQ

Why are my firestick plant’s leaves turning yellow?

Yellowing leaves can be a sign of overwatering, underwatering, or nutrient deficiencies. Check the soil moisture level and adjust watering accordingly. Make sure your plant is getting enough sunlight and fertilize it with a balanced fertilizer.

Can firestick plant grow in low light?

Firestick plant prefers bright light but can tolerate some shade. However, it may not grow as quickly or turn as red in low light conditions.

Is firestick plant toxic to pets?

Yes, firestick plant is toxic to pets and humans if ingested. Keep it out of reach of children and pets.
